Inguinofemoral lymphadenectomy is a surgical procedure designed to remove lymph nodes from the groin and upper thigh regions, primarily performed for the assessment and treatment of cancers, especially melanoma and squamous cell carcinoma of the lower extremities and genital areas. The procedure commences with the patient under general anesthesia, ensuring comfort and immobility during surgery. The surgeon makes an incision in the inguinal area, taking care to preserve the surrounding tissues and nerves as much as possible. Careful dissection follows, wherein both superficial and deep lymph nodes are meticulously excised, allowing for thorough examination and staging of the disease. This step is critical, as the status of the lymph nodes provides vital information regarding the spread of cancer and helps devise appropriate treatment plans. Inguinofemoral lymphadenectomy can be performed through open techniques or minimally invasive methods, such as laparoscopy, depending on the case complexity and surgeon preference. Maintaining hemostasis is a critical component during the procedure to minimize blood loss, and thorough irrigation is utilized to ensure the surgical field remains clear. Post-surgical complications can include seroma formation, infection, and potential damage to the surrounding structures, such as nerves and blood vessels. As such, surgeons take precautionary measures to mitigate these risks, which may include the use of drains or compression garments. Following the procedure, patients typically require monitoring in a hospital setting before being discharged with instructions for care and follow-up. Pain management is an essential aspect of post-operative care, with analgesics prescribed to facilitate recovery. Patients are also educated about signs of complications, like increased swelling or signs of infection, which require prompt medical attention. The recovery period can vary, generally spanning several weeks, during which patients are encouraged to engage in gradual rehabilitation exercises to restore mobility and strength in the affected area. Oncological follow-up is critical, involving imaging studies and clinical evaluations to monitor for recurrence. Inguinofemoral lymphadenectomy not only aids in cancer treatment but also provides valuable prognostic information, influencing future management strategies and improving patient outcomes. This procedure underscores the importance of a multidisciplinary approach in oncology, where surgical intervention is often coupled with other modalities such as radiation or systemic therapies to achieve optimal results. Overall, inguinofemoral lymphadenectomy is a vital surgical technique in the armamentarium of cancer treatment, playing a crucial role in the staging, management, and potential cure for malignancies affecting the lower body. The outcomes of this procedure can significantly impact a patient's prognosis, highlighting the necessity for skilled surgical expertise and a comprehensive understanding of the underlying oncological processes.
